Output ec3d0e8a84d02fda787106e7f70b1ac226c42a56e13f4d42c3f3647f0f1c9ba3:0

value
66515042
script pubkey
OP_0 OP_PUSHBYTES_20 3bc398587ea177acd441ddc815573712fc5137c7
address
bc1q80peskr759m6e4zpmhyp24ehzt79zd78rrxje0
transaction
ec3d0e8a84d02fda787106e7f70b1ac226c42a56e13f4d42c3f3647f0f1c9ba3
confirmations
351793
spent
true